2. Concentrate On First-Party Data
One of the most useful and trusted data comes straight from consumers, enabling marketing experts to accumulate the data that best matches their target market's interests. This first-party information shows a customer's demographics, their on-line habits and purchasing patterns and is accumulated with a selection of networks, including internet types, search, and purchases.
A crucial to this technique is building straight relationships with consumers that motivate their voluntary information sharing in return for a critical value exchange, such as unique material access or a durable loyalty program. This strategy guarantees precision, significance and compliance with personal privacy regulations like the upcoming terminating of third-party cookies.
By leveraging distinct semantic customer and page accounts, online marketers can take first-party information to the next level with contextual targeting that maximizes reach and relevance. This is accomplished by determining audiences that share similar passions and habits and expanding their reach to other pertinent groups of individuals. The result is a balanced efficiency marketing approach that respects customer trust fund and drives accountable development.

4. Focus on Contextual Targeting
While leveraging personal data may be a powerful marketing tool, it can also put marketers at risk of running afoul of privacy regulations. Methods that heavily rely on personal user information, like behavior targeting and retargeting, are most likely to face problem when GDPR works.
Contextual targeting, on the other hand, lines up advertisements with material to produce more relevant and engaging experiences. This method avoids the lawful spotlight of cookies drip campaign automation and identifiers, making it an excellent remedy for those seeking to develop a privacy-first performance advertising technique.
For example, using contextual targeting to integrate fast-food advertisements with material that causes hunger can increase advertisement vibration and enhance performance. It can also help uncover brand-new purchasers on long-tail sites visited by enthusiastic consumers, such as health and wellness and wellness brands marketing to yogis on yoga exercise sites.
